Our mentor Dr. Oren gave his lecture about gastrointestinal system anatomy and radiology. In addition to anatomy, he showed imaging findings of bowel obstruction and acute appendicitis including fat stranding sign, and important complications such as portal thrombophlebitis. Our mentor Nisa Cem Oren gave his first EOSA Radiology lecture of this year. We were able to review the anatomy of the upper abdomen; more specifically liver segments along with cirrhosis and portal hypertension imaging findings. Thanks to Dr. Oren for such educatory lecture.
